For more than a century, the Lopez family has practiced the concept of private business reaching out to their communities and the nation, not only in times of calamities, but as customary behavior. It is a behavior they have accepted as the norm. See Lopez History

Through the years, philanthropy has shifted to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R), focusing on equipping communities to stand on their own. The beneficiaries are treated not as dependents but are educated to become active partners for social development.

The CSR initiatives of the Lopez Group are aligned with the United Nation's Millennium Development Goals (or MDGs) in poverty alleviation, education, environment, and health. The Lopez Group is also a champion in advocacy through its worldwide media outlets.

As the Philippines’ leading provider of basic services, Lopez Holdings is committed to pursue a public service oriented approach to business. Toward this end, the corporation has a decidedly Philippine orientation, primarily investing in Philippine-based or related endeavors with a clearly defined public service perspective as in the provision of essential infrastructure such as tollways, telecom and property development, power generation and energy distribution. The company believes that infrastructure is the underlying fabric of quality of life indices and stimulating and sustaining its growth can dramatically change the way Filipinos live, aside from making the country an attractive site for private sector investments.
